Bernadette T. (Sousa) Winslet

Bernadette T. (Sousa) Winslet, 57, died peacefully at HopeHealth Hulitar Hospice Center in Providence, RI on Monday, January 16, 2023.  Daughter of Lidio N. Sousa of Stoughton and the late Maria J. (Teixeira) Sousa, she was born and raised in Stoughton.  She was a graduate of Stoughton High School, Class of 1984.  She resided in Attleboro for the past 15 years.  Bernadette worked for Northrop Corporation in Norwood for over 10 years and then for Kohl’s in Seekonk for over 10 years.  She loved animals, especially her dogs and cats.  She will be remembered for her warmth, sense of humor and beautiful eyes and smile.

In addition to her father, Bernadette is survived by her longtime companion, Bryan Packard of Attleboro as well as several aunts, cousins and godchildren. 

Funeral Prayers will be offered from the Farley Funeral Home, 358 Park St. (Rt. 27) Stoughton on Tuesday, January 24 at 11 AM.  Visitation prior from 10-11 AM.  Interment will be private.  In lieu of flowers, donations in Bernadette‘s memory may be made to the MSPCA, MSPCA-Angell, Attn: Donations, 350 South Huntington Avenue, Boston, MA 02130.
